Obituary For Pearl Davis

Mrs. Pearl J. Davis was born on February 16, 1961 to Mr. and Mrs. Freddie and Pauline Johnson passed away on Saturday, November 2, 2024 with her family by her side. Pearl was the 9th child of 13 brothers and sisters; Shirley Hammond (the late Joe) of North Charleston, SC, Freddie , Jr. (deceased), Furman Johnson (Whilemena) of Summerville, SC, Virginia Nesmith of West Virginia, James Johnson, Sr. of Alabama, Floyd H=Johnson of North Charleston, SC, Lloyd Johnson (deceased), Col. Milton Johnson (Naomi) of Sutton, SC, Franklin Johnson (deceased), Elizabeth Johnson (deceased), Pauline Johnson of North Charleston, SC, and Fredricker Johnson of North Charleston, SC.

Pearl was a baptized member of Shiloh SDA Church and at an early age, served in the Jr. Usher Department, sang in the Children's Choir and was a member of the Pathfinder Club.

Pearl was educated in the Charleston County School District and at the age of 16, was nominated to represent SC in the National Beauty Pageant.

After High School, Pearl went on to receive her degree in Nursing at the now, Oakland University in Huntsville, AL. Pearl achieved many honors in nursing, one being nurse of the year from the Medical University of South Carolina.

Pearl was united in holy matrimony to Mr. Earl Davis on December 23, 1984. Pearl had a loving spirit and was such a helpful person to everyone she came in contact with. Pearl had a special knack for cats and would often buy food and water to feed them. They would come from everywhere whenever they saw her car coming down the street. Pearl will be missed.

She leaves to cherish her memories, her husband, Earl Davis, her brothers and sisters, her brother in law and sister in laws, her nieces and nephews and her many many friends and neighbors.
